This card features Boho Backgrounds along with Medallion in a fun technique called Emerging Colour. Here's a quick tutorial on this technique and how to make this card:
You will need at least two stamps for this technique, a bold solid image stamp and a smaller one to create the background.
Randomly stamp images on Whisper White card base. For this card, the background is stamped with the small flower image from Boho Backgrounds in Melon Mambo. Completely cover the entire background.
Stamp large background image over top in Versamark. Cover with clear embossing powder and heat until embossing powder is fully melted.
Take your brayer (or a sponge) and a dark colour (for this card Rich Razzleberry) and completely cover your background. Take a Kleenex and wipe any ink off embossed image. The background should now show through the large to create your emerging color. Here's what the finished product should look like:
Finishing Touches
Add Melon Mambo ribbon to stamped panel with SNAIL as shown. Tuck one edge under to get a clean edge.
Stamp large flower image in Regal Rose and punch out with 1 3/8 circle punch. Set purple brad through centre of flower, and then attach to the middle of the Medallion with Stampin' Dimensionals.
